Chiphell - 分享与交流用户体验

标题: PVE能不显示“未启用Proxmox VE存储库!”字样吗? [打印本页]

作者: 雨季不再来    时间: 2025-9-30 14:05
标题: PVE能不显示“未启用Proxmox VE存储库!”字样吗?
本帖最后由 雨季不再来 于 2025-9-30 18:13 编辑

如图所示。在N100小主机安装了PVE9,看着觉得不舒服。

(, 下载次数: 1)


非常感谢12楼(@lyf362345  谢谢 ),给出了解决办法!

(, 下载次数: 5)
作者: yanxingxu    时间: 2025-9-30 14:13
是的正常    你应该是PVE新手   记得改下默认的源    比如清华源
作者: popgame    时间: 2025-9-30 14:29
pve这个主界面难得进一次,不至于不至于
作者: 0010122149    时间: 2025-9-30 14:35
可以,但是没必要,经常更新完系统就又恢复了
作者: tenll    时间: 2025-9-30 15:43
要么自己修改一下,要么交钱享受服务
作者: 闲痴    时间: 2025-9-30 15:45
反正也就登录管理页面的时候点一下,不管它了,就算改了小版本更新的时候又会都回来
作者: lk_yeah    时间: 2025-9-30 15:57
楼上没有一个人正确回答了楼主的问题,楼主问的只是那一行文字能否去掉,而不是换源以及登录时的那一下提示。
去掉那一行文字的方法,老实说我也不知道,两年前我开始捣鼓PVE的时候网上搜过,没有找到方法,以后也懒得再去搜了,现在不知道有没有解决方法。
至于换源和登录时的那一下提示,可以看下这个地址:https://blog.margrop.net/post/proxmox-ve-daily-maintain/
作者: 雨季不再来    时间: 2025-9-30 16:44
yanxingxu 发表于 2025-9-30 14:13
是的正常    你应该是PVE新手   记得改下默认的源    比如清华源

源已经改了
作者: 雨季不再来    时间: 2025-9-30 16:45
lk_yeah 发表于 2025-9-30 15:57
楼上没有一个人正确回答了楼主的问题,楼主问的只是那一行文字能否去掉,而不是换源以及登录时的那一下提示 ...


换源以及登录时的那一下提示

--  这个我已经按网上教程修改了,不然不会是那个红色的“!”
作者: helleon    时间: 2025-9-30 17:16
lk_yeah 发表于 2025-9-30 15:57
楼上没有一个人正确回答了楼主的问题,楼主问的只是那一行文字能否去掉,而不是换源以及登录时的那一下提示 ...

太麻烦,一个脚本就搞定了

https://github.com/Mapleawaa/PVE-Tools-9
作者: lyf362345    时间: 2025-9-30 17:38
试了下, 我是最新9.0.9版本,修改/usr/share/pve-manager/js/pvemanagerlib.js,47867行,把什么push的删掉,大概像我这样
  1. 47858     initComponent: function () {
  2. 47859         let me = this;
  3. 47860
  4. 47861         let stateProvider = Ext.state.Manager.getProvider();
  5. 47862         let repoLink = stateProvider.encodeHToken({
  6. 47863             view: 'server',
  7. 47864             rid: `node/${me.pveSelNode.data.node}`,
  8. 47865             ltab: 'tasks',
  9. 47866             nodetab: 'aptrepositories',
  10. 47867         });
  11. 47868
  12. 47869         me.callParent();
  13. 47870     },
复制代码


因为我之间修改忘记备份,不知道之前啥样了,但是修改完缺失不见了
作者: lyf362345    时间: 2025-9-30 17:42
lyf362345 发表于 2025-9-30 17:38
试了下, 我是最新9.0.9版本,修改/usr/share/pve-manager/js/pvemanagerlib.js,47867行,把什么push的删 ...

取GitHub翻了下pve的源码,原本是这样的
  1. 47858     initComponent: function () {
  2. 47859         let me = this;
  3. 47860
  4. 47861         let stateProvider = Ext.state.Manager.getProvider();
  5. 47862         let repoLink = stateProvider.encodeHToken({
  6. 47863             view: 'server',
  7. 47864             rid: `node/${me.pveSelNode.data.node}`,
  8. 47865             ltab: 'tasks',
  9. 47866             nodetab: 'aptrepositories',
  10. 47867         });
  11. 47868
  12. 47869         me.items.push({
  13. 47870             xtype: 'pmxNodeInfoRepoStatus',
  14. 47871             itemId: 'repositoryStatus',
  15. 47872             product: 'Proxmox VE',
  16. 47873             repoLink: `#${repoLink}`,
  17. 47874         });
  18. 47875
  19. 47876         me.callParent();
  20. 47877     },
复制代码


把me.items.push这一段删掉就好了,我自己的已经改回去了。。。
作者: 雨季不再来    时间: 2025-9-30 17:46
lyf362345 发表于 2025-9-30 17:42
取GitHub翻了下pve的源码,原本是这样的

非常感谢!!
作者: yanxingxu    时间: 2025-9-30 17:52
雨季不再来 发表于 2025-9-30 16:44
源已经改了

其实这个有必要在意么?也不是功能性上的问题    我都不管这条。。。
作者: 雨季不再来    时间: 2025-9-30 18:13
helleon 发表于 2025-9-30 17:16
太麻烦,一个脚本就搞定了

https://github.com/Mapleawaa/PVE-Tools-9

谢谢!!




欢迎光临 Chiphell - 分享与交流用户体验 (https://www.chiphell.com/) Powered by Discuz! X3.5